Chinese Steamed Fish with Soy Sesame Sauce



INGREDIENTS:

  •   4 ounces halibut filet or other fish filet (try tilapia, cod, barramundi)
  •   1 teaspoon rice wine, white wine or sherry
  •   dash of salt
  •   1 slice ginger, minced
  •   1 scallion, cut into 1½" lengths
  •   1 teaspoon gluten-free soy sauce
  •   2 teaspoons sesame oil

INSTRUCTIONS:

  1. Sprinkle rice wine over fish; sprinkle with salt. Place minced ginger and a few pieces of scallion on top. Steam for about 10-15 minutes, or until just tender. Steaming time will depend on thickness of fish.
  2. When fish is just about done, heat sesame oil in small skillet until hot.
  3. Remove fish from steamer and remove ginger and scallion on top. Sprinkle soy sauce on top of fish and lay a few more pieces of scallion on top of fish. Pour hot sesame oil on top of fish
